    The stats from today are, overall, our worst so far this season -

    Reading first

    Possession 66% to 34%
    Shots 17-6, Shots on Target 7-1
    Chances Created 12-3
    Passing 89%-75%



    Sure being down to 10 men may be reflected in the 'possession' but the rest ... ? Although to be fair the 'shots on target' ratio is about the norm (see the 'Running Against the Stats' thread) and as froggy asks, what on earth have they been doing over the last two weeks?
